Macronutrients and Vitamins in "Seaweed Canadian Cultivated Emi-Tsunomata Rehydrated"
Food Name: Seaweed Canadian Cultivated Emi-Tsunomata Rehydrated | |
Food Group: Vegetables | |
Macronutrients | |
Calories (kcal): 31 | Protein (g): 2 |
Carbohydrates (g): 6 | Fiber (g): 5 |
Net Carbs (g): 1 | Water (g): 90 |
Fats | |
Monounsaturated Fat (mg): 10 | Polyunsaturated Fat (mg): 90 |
Vitamins | |
Vitamin A (IU): 987 | Vitamin A (RAE) (mcg): 49 |
Vitamin C (mg): 4 | Vitamin D (IU): 15 |
Vitamin E (mg): 1 | Folate/B9 (mcg): 23 |
Food Folate (mcg): 23 | Folate DFE (mcg): 23 |
Minerals | |
Calcium (mg): 36 | Iron (mg): 8 |
Magnesium (mg): 84 | Phosphorus (mg): 32 |
Potassium (mg): 358 | Sodium (mg): 526 |
Manganese (mg): 1 | |
Amino Acids | |
Tryptophan (mg): 20 | Threonine (mg): 71 |
Isoleucine (mg): 68 | Leucine (mg): 110 |
Lysine (mg): 91 | Methionine (mg): 31 |
Cystine (mg): 31 | Phenylalanine (mg): 98 |
Tyrosine (mg): 41 | Valine (mg): 81 |
Arginine (mg): 93 | Histidine (mg): 28 |
Alanine (mg): 98 | Aspartic Acid (mg): 162 |
Glutamic Acid (mg): 201 | Glycine (mg): 81 |
Proline (mg): 80 | Serine (mg): 78 |
Other Compounds | |
Beta-Carotene (mcg): 592 | PRAL Score: -8 |

How many calories are in 100 grams of 'Seaweed Canadian Cultivated Emi-Tsunomata Rehydrated'?
A 100-gram serving of 'Seaweed Canadian Cultivated Emi-Tsunomata Rehydrated' provides around 31 kcal of energy. The majority of the calories come from carbohydrates, based on its macronutrient composition. This contributes approximately 2% of an average 2000 kcal daily diet, making it a low-calorie food choice.
